I enjoy working with people who are perplexed by disruptive habits and patterns in their lives, confused by disruptive emotions and behaviors. This can include but is not limited to depression, anger, anxiety, substance abuse, and relational issues. If you long for change and at the same time feel stuck, then you will be a good candidate for my approach to therapy. My approach will help facilitate a compassionate understanding of yourself and illumine a path toward greater freedom.
Many of these disruptive patterns in our lives are fueled by beliefs about ourselves and about the world. These beliefs are formed from experiences we've had, and they usually lie beyond our awareness which gives them their peculiar power. Once you become aware, you are able to change.
My approach is gentle. We assume a compassionate curiosity of your experiences that you are unhappy about. I do this in an experiential and relational way that helps loosen and unbind these knots in your life.
